About

Walfinch provides bespoke, high-quality care at home to individuals and families across the UK. We’re different: we aim not just to help you maintain your lifestyle but to enhance your independence and help you live comfortably in your own home.

Services

We’ll find a carer who’s aligned with your loved one’s interests so they can make more out of every day, whether at home or out and about.

We provide friendly carers who’ll be hand-picked to suit your loved one’s interests. They’ll be on hand for all the care they need, whilst encouraging a little activity every day.

We can provide a carer who’ll be considerate of your individual needs whilst encouraging appropriate daily activities.

Our carers have specific training to allow them to support people effectively through the symptoms of Parkinson’s Disease

Convalescent care after surgery or illness from one of our carers can help with a faster, happier recovery

Sitter Assistance carers help clients in hospitals, nursing homes and assisted living centres to ensure their needs are met

Need home care in a hurry? Call us. We provide urgent home care fast when you need it

Walfinch carers have specialist dementia care training and provide care for people with Alzheimer’s and all kinds of dementia.

A physical injury can mean you need temporary support at home. Hourly care from us can help speed your recovery

Caring can be demanding. Our respite carers can take over to give you both a break, until you return refreshed

Multiple sclerosis home care from our knowledgeable carers can offer people with MS responsive care for any symptoms

Our carers can accompany clients through outpatient appointments, from preparation to recovery, including help with transport and follow-up visits

Night time care for the elderly from our dedicated night carers can help clients and their families sleep easier
